The Rich History of Murano Glassmaking

The history of Murano glass can be traced back to the 8th century when Venetian noblemen sought to keep the art of glassmaking a closely guarded secret. In 1291, glassmakers were moved to Murano Island to protect the city from fires caused by hot furnaces. This decision led to a flourishing of innovative techniques and designs that still captivate audiences today.

Murano glass artisans developed a wide range of techniques, including filigrana, where fine threads of colored glass are woven into designs, and millefiori, which creates intricate patterns from fused rods of glass. These unique methods contribute to the beauty and complexity of Murano jewelry, making each piece a masterpiece in its own right.

Purchasing Authentic Murano Jewelry

When it comes to *buying Murano jewelry*, authenticity is key. With many imitators in the market, it's essential to look for items that are certified as authentic Murano glass. Here are some tips to ensure you invest in genuine pieces:

  • Shop from Reputable Sources: Look for established retailers, especially those linked to the island of Murano.
  • Check for Certifications: Authentic pieces should come with a certificate of authenticity. Verify the craftsmanship and details.
  • Inquire About the Artisans: Understanding the background of the creator enriches your appreciation of the piece and ensures quality.
